S5700 上行2个接口三层互联RP,如何实现组播接受者只能从其中1条链路收到组播.

发布时间:  2016-06-19 浏览次数:  115 下载次数:  0
问题描述

问题描述:

S5700 上行2个接口三层互联RP,如何实现组播接受者只能从其中1条链路收到组播. 且当链路中断的时候,不能从另外一条链路收到组播.

组网描述


1.下连的交换机通过电信和移动链路接到上联的RP设备.

2.客户希望解码器1能收到clent1发的组播,且通过移动链路接受,如果移动链路断开了,不能从电信链路收到.

3.下联的解码器设备都是发送igmpv2的报文

解决方案

1.问题关键点.

通过手动指路由的方式可以控制SPT树的建立,但是如果移动的链路断开,那么丢失到组播源的路径,回切为RP树,这样解码器1又可以通过电信链路收到RP发过来的组播流.因此必须要使用SSM-MAPPING的方式实现.

2.具体关键配置如下

acl number 2000
description ZuBOZUDiZhi
rule 0 permit source 235.66.1.2 0
rule 5 permit source 235.60.0.2 0
rule 6 permit source 235.60.0.1 0
rule 7 permit source 235.66.1.1 0

pim
static-rp 10.2.198.198 2198
static-rp 10.2.199.199 2199
ssm-policy 2000  //将对应的组播源地址加入ssm的范围

igmp
ssm-mapping 235.60.0.1 255.255.255.255 10.2.30.1   //配置组播地址和源地址映射,确保终端发送V2报文的时候能映射为V3的报文,且发起pim-ssm的指定源树的建立.
ssm-mapping 235.60.0.2 255.255.255.255 10.2.30.129
ssm-mapping 235.66.1.1 255.255.255.255 10.2.30.1
ssm-mapping 235.66.1.2 255.255.255.255 10.2.30.129

interface Vlanif1800
description YiDong54M
ip address 10.4.200.6 255.255.255.248
pim sm
igmp ssm-mapping enable  //开启igmp ssm-mapping的功能

ip route-static 10.2.30.0 255.255.255.128 10.4.200.1 description To-YD54M //配置去往组播源的路由强制指向移动.且不能有备份路由.

 

3.查看结果

display pim routing

(10.2.30.1, 235.60.0.1)
     Protocol: pim-ssm, Flag: SG_RCVR  //确保是通过ssm的方式学习到
     UpTime: 00:19:14
     Upstream interface: Vlanif1800
         Upstream neighbor: 10.4.200.1
         RPF prime neighbor: 10.4.200.1
     Downstream interface(s) information:
     Total number of downstreams: 1
         1: Vlanif2400
             Protocol: ssm-map, UpTime: 00:19:14, Expires: -

END